     Our museum operations are part of the State Historical
     Society, a state agency.  Our policy is that all
     communications produced on agency equipment are agency
     property, including electronic media.  Much as we would
     not expect an employee (including me) to write a letter
     to his/her mom on state agency stationery, and using
     state agency postage, we expect that employees will not
     write E-mails to mom, either.

     This is not closely monitored, but we don't perceive
     there is any particular problem with staff abusing the
     electronics.  If one were perceived, monitoring or
     restrictions might be warranted.
